Hi pros,

Does codelist restriction work with multivalue list?

I have two multivalue lists: listA (values: A1, A2, A3) and listB(values: B1, B2, B3, B4, B5).

And the following correlation between them:

- if A1 is selected in listA then only B1 or B2 is available in listB,

- if A2 is selected in listA then only B1, B3 or B4 is available in listB,

- if A3 is selected in listA then only B5 is available in listB.


I created these multivalue lists and setting codelist restrictions in C4C. But here is the problem:

- If I select 1 value in listA, the codelist restriction is applyed to listB and only eligable values are availabale

- If I select 2 values in listA, no code list restiction is applied to listB and all values are available for selection


Example:

- User selects A1 and A2 in listA, all values from B1 to B5 are available in listB


Does that mean that codelist restriction do not work with multivallue lists?


Note:

At first we created all lists as dropdown lists, so there was no problem with code list restriction. But the customer insisted on multivalue lists, and now we can't understand how to make codelist restriction work correctly with multivalue selection lists.

Hi Nadezhda,

I have tested this behavior.

Currently for Multivalue lists, CLR only works if you select 1 value in Control Field.

But if you select more than 1 value in control field then all values appear in the other field.

So there seems to be some restriction in using CLR for Multivalue Lists.

I would suggest you to raise this as a new requirement in Ideas forum.
